13th World Congress on Alternatives and Animal Use in the Life Sciences
The World Congress on Alternatives and Animal Use in the Life Sciences (WC series) was founded in 1993 by the Alternatives Congress Trust in Baltimore, USA, with a clear mission: to unite multidisciplinary stakeholders from academia, industry, government, and non-profit sectors under one roof to advance the principles of the 3Rs—Reduce, Refine, and Replace the use of animals in life sciences.
Since its inception, the WC series has been held biennially or triennially across the globe, from the Americas to Europe and the Far East. This year marked a historic milestone—the congress took place for the first time south of the equator!
